GOODRICH CITY OF

PWSID: ND4200404 · Goodrich, ND · Serves 98 people

According to EPA Safe Drinking Water Information System (SDWIS), GOODRICH CITY OF (PWSID ND4200404) in Goodrich, ND is listed as a CWS water system covering about 98 people. The same extract lists 4 health-based violation records spanning 2022-2023. Those 4 health-based rows for GOODRICH CITY OF cover contaminants such as Revised Total Coliform Rule; they remain historical EPA registry entries, not a current compliance or drinkability score.

PlainEnviro's health-based SDWIS extract covers monitoring and reporting violations only -- it does not include unresolved enforcement actions in progress or corrective steps a utility has taken since the extract date. 1 distinct EPA contaminant code appears in this system's record, including Revised Total Coliform Rule. Recorded violations span 2022–2023. Day-to-day primacy enforcement for this system runs through the North Dakota drinking-water program, not EPA directly.

A historical health-based record does not necessarily describe current water quality or compliance. The most authoritative current source is the utility's annual Consumer Confidence Report. For enforcement history and corrective-action orders, consult EPA ECHO and the North Dakota state drinking-water program's public portal.
